Output 746786e8e97b05f0d61bc53a15e3dba8cd2679df135f4c13f7560e3928bb2a96:2

value
2078968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39fa10d1020510ef96beb32103bcf24bc8ef3296 OP_EQUAL
address
36ya1M4omcP6wNQB9Q5KfdRV3EhYBNP88K
transaction
746786e8e97b05f0d61bc53a15e3dba8cd2679df135f4c13f7560e3928bb2a96
spent
true